San Miguel bucked a slow start and flirted with disaster before eventually disposing of a stubborn Blackwater side in overtime, 90-88, Tuesday in the 2020 PBA Philippine Cup restart at the Angeles University Foundation Sports Arena and Cultural Center in Angeles City, Pampanga.
Mo Tautuaa paced the Beermen anew with 26 points to go along with 14 boards as well as another Best Player of the Game citation as the defending champs improved to 5-2 with their 4th win in a row and moved closer to securing a spot in the quarterfinal round.
“It’s an ugly game but as long as we’re winning, there’s no problem with it. It’s really hard to play a morning game, the players’ body clock hasn’t adjusted yet. So we’re fortunate we’re able to win this game. We’re lucky the Hail Mary shot of Tolomia didn’t go in,” said head coach Leo Austria.
“I give credit to the players, even though it’s hard for them to wake up earlier and play a (morning) game, they showed their commitment and we’re able to pull this one through. I extended the minutes of my (key) players because this game was important, it will bring us closer to the playoffs,” he added.
Marcio Lassiter added 12 points while Alex Cabagnot and Von Pessumal chipped in 11 and 10 markers, respectively.
The Beermen get a breather on Wednesday and return to action against Phoenix Super LPG on Thursday, November 5.
